zoukankan      html  css  js  c++  java
  • Ubuntu12.04下tomcat的安装与配置

    1、下载tomcat

    我的tomcat是从 http://tomcat.apache.org/download-70.cgi 这里下载的tar.gz版本的.

    2、解压tomcat

    $sudo tar zxvf jakarta-tomcat-5.5.9.tar.gz -C /opt
    $sudo mv /opt/jakarta-tomcat-5.5.9 /opt/tomcat

    3、启动tomcat

    $sudo /opt/tomcat/bin/startup.sh
    如果能看到下列提示,就表明启动成功了!
    >Using CATALINA_BASE: /opt/tomcat
    >Using CATALINA_HOME: /opt/tomcat
    >Using CATALINA_TMPDIR: /opt/tomcat/temp
    >Using JRE_HOME: /usr/lib/j2sdk1.5-sun

    4、测试

    打开Firefox,在地址栏中输入http://localhost:8080,如果出来Tomcat的缺省界面,说明测试通过!

    5、停止Tomcat服务

    $sudo /opt/tomcat/bin/shutdown.sh

    6、配置Tomcat的端口

    Ubuntu自带的Tomcat打开的是8080端口,既不符合常规,也不利于使用。我们可以做一些简单的修改,让Tomcat使用其他的端口进行服务。在Terminal中,输入
    sudo vi /usr/local/tomcat/conf/server.xml
    在配置文件中查找
    <Connector className="org.apache.coyote.tomcat5.CoyoteConnector" port="8080"
    并把其中的8180替换成需要的端口。一般情况下,可以替换成80或者是88。如果设置成80,那么在浏览器中直接输入http://localhost就可以访问到Tomcat的页面。 重新启动Tomcat生效。
    设置Tomcat管理员帐号
    Tomcat的用户帐号信息都保存在tomcat-users.xml的文件中,运行
    sudo gedit /usr/share/tomcat5/conf/tomcat-users.xml
    在</tomcat-users>的标签前添加一行
    <user username="用户名" password="密码" roles="admin,manager"/>

    上面是以前的设置方面,tomcat更改了,这个可以在tomcat的文档中看到的

    tomcat7的话,先要添加角色admin-gui和manger-gui

    <role rolename="admin-gui"/> 是用来登录host-manager的。

    <role rolename="manager-gui"/>是用来查看server-status和manager app的。

    接着使用下面的语法格式来添加用户

    <user username="tomcat" password="tomcat" roles="admin-tui,manager-gui"/>

    保存并关闭。重新运行tomcat即可输入该用户名和密码,登录Tomcat的管理页面。

  • 相关阅读:
    使用 RestSharp 调用 WebAPI 接口
    Android Studio 下载安装目录
    多线程之await/async
    ScriptX进行Web打印
    Sqlserver 查询最新修改过的表、过程和视图等
    SqlServer中的bit类型
    .Net 6
    PDA 使用总结
    SQL Server 发布订阅 发布类型详解
    Profile对象
  • 原文地址:https://www.cnblogs.com/lit10050528/p/3408995.html
Copyright © 2011-2022 走看看